Kwara South Senate: Rep, Olawuyi inaugurates campaign council

Date: 2022-05-24

Ahead of the All Progressives Congress (APC) Senatorial primaries, Rep. Tunji Olawuyi Ajuloopin has inaugurated his campaign council for Kwara South Senatorial District.

Inaugurating the 41-member council in Omu-Aran, Olawuyi said he has an unwavering faith in the calibre of the appointees, adding that with the people behind him, the desired goal will be achieved.

The council also adopted “Ísé Óluwà ni” (God’s project) as campaign slogan.

He said: “Before we achieve success in any election there should be a symbiotic relationship within us for the purpose of getting the desired victory at the primaries.”

The senatorial aspirant, who is also the lawmaker representing -ero Federal Constituency of Kwara also presented letters of appointment to all appointees.

He said though the party might had its way in appointing people into his campaign organisation when he emerged as the candidate, but added that he would not disband the structure.

“I can assure you we are not going to disband this structure,” he said.

Responding, Mr Hassan Garuba, the Director-General of the council, said that the onerous task would be achieved.
